Grease trap pumping services involve the removal of accumulated fats, oils, and grease (FOG) from commercial and industrial grease traps. These services typically include the thorough extraction of waste materials from the trap, ensuring it functions properly and remains free of blockages. Regular pumping helps prevent the buildup of grease that can hinder flow, cause unpleasant odors, and lead to potential overflows or backups in plumbing systems. Professional technicians use specialized equipment to safely and efficiently empty grease traps, reducing the risk of plumbing issues and maintaining compliance with local regulations.
Addressing grease buildup is essential for preventing common problems such as foul odors, slow drainage, and costly plumbing repairs. When grease traps are not regularly maintained, fats and oils can solidify and clog pipes, resulting in backups that disrupt business operations. Over time, neglected grease accumulation can cause overflows, which may lead to environmental contamination and health hazards. Routine grease trap pumping services help mitigate these issues by removing waste before it causes serious plumbing or sanitation problems, ensuring a smooth and hygienic operation.
Various property types utilize grease trap pumping services, primarily those in the foodservice and hospitality industries. Restaurants, cafeterias, catering facilities, and bars often require regular maintenance to comply with health codes and avoid operational disruptions. Additionally, commercial kitchens in hotels, hospitals, and institutional cafeterias also rely on these services to manage high volumes of FOG. Some industrial facilities that process food or generate waste with fats and oils may also need periodic grease trap pumping to maintain proper plumbing function and prevent environmental violations.

What is grease trap pumping? Grease trap pumping involves removing accumulated fats, oils, and solids from a grease trap to ensure proper function and prevent blockages.
How often should a grease trap be pumped? The frequency of pumping depends on the size of the trap and usage, but many facilities schedule service every few months to maintain optimal operation.
What are signs that a grease trap needs servicing? Indicators include foul odors, slow drains, or visible buildup around the trap area, suggesting it may be time for a professional pump-out.
Are grease trap pumping services suitable for commercial or residential properties? These services are available for both commercial establishments and residential properties with grease management systems.
